About Northern Health
Northern Health is the major provider of acute, maternity, sub-acute, mental health, specialist, community and home-based services in Melbourne's rapidly growing outer north.
Services are provided through our five main campuses:
Northern Hospital Epping, Broadmeadows Hospital, Bundoora Centre, Craigieburn Centre, and Kilmore District Hospital. In addition, Mental Health Services are provided at Epping, Broadmeadows, Jacana, Preston, Mill Park and Coburg.
About the Role:
An exciting opportunity exists for an Occupational Therapist to join our team at Northern Health. This role requires a therapist with experience in community or inpatient settings who is passionate about providing person-centred care.
The Grade 3 Occupational Therapist will be accountable for providing an evidence-based Occupational Therapy service to Northern Health patients through the application of competent clinical skills in assessment, intervention, and discharge planning. This role works within Renal outpatient/community services which is currently based at the Northern Hospital Epping, but also services Epping Private Hospital, Broadmeadows Hospital, Craigieburn Centre and Kilmore District Hospital as required.
The Occupational Therapist will be responsible for completing pre-home dialysis assessments for both peritoneal dialysis and haemodialysis, as well as providing intervention to support patients to maintain their preferred dialysis modality. Occupational Therapy assessment and intervention will also be provided for nephrology patients including the provision of symptom management for Chronic Kidney Disease. This role works closely with allied health colleagues and renal staff, including nursing, nephrologists, and chronic kidney disease educators.
